...SPECIAL FEATURES...

At 10/0000 UTC, the center of Hurricane Irma is near 23.3N 80.8W
or about 95 NM SE of Key West, Florida, moving WNW, or 290
degrees, at 6 knots. The estimated minimum central pressure is
down to 932 mb. The maximum sustained wind speeds are 105 kt with
gusts to 120 kt. Numerous strong convection is noted within 120
nm in the E and 90 nm in the W semicircles of the center.
Scattered moderate isolated strong convection is elsewhere within
210 NM in the N semicircle and 150 NM in the S semicircle of the
center. WSR- 88D data from both Key West and Miami clearly show
the eye of hurricane Irma has begun to move away from the coast of
Cuba. Squalls have spread over the Florida Keys and south
Florida. Marathon, Florida reported a wind gust of 57 kt shortly
before 2100 UTC and Fort Lauderdale-Hollywood airport reported a

At 10/0000 UTC, the center of Hurricane Jose is near 19.4N 62.9W,
or about 70 NM N of the northern Leeward Islands, moving NW, or
305 degrees, at 12 knots. The estimated minimum central pressure
is 945 mb. The maximum sustained wind speeds are 125 kt with gusts
to 150 kt. Numerous strong convection is noted within 60 to 75 nm
of the center of Jose, and within 30-45 nm either side of a line
from 20N60W to 18N61W. Scattered moderate to strong convection is
elsewhere within 180 NM in the NE semicircle of the center. Please

...TROPICAL WAVES...

A tropical wave has emerged off the west coast of Africa with
axis from 16N19W to 1010 mb low pressure near 10N20W to 04N20W
moving W at 10 to 15 kt. Scattered moderate to strong convection
as noted within 90 NM of the coast of Africa from 11N to 14N.
Scattered moderate isolated strong convection was noted within
180 NM W of the wave axis from 09N to 13N. Earlier Scatterometer
data indicated a closed low along the wave axis with convection
fairly well organized.

A tropical wave extends from 18N51W to 05N52W, moving west at 15
knots. This wave coincides with moderate troughing in 700 mb wind
fields. SSMI TPW satellite imagery indicates the wave is embedded
in an area of deep layer moisture. Scattered moderate to strong
convection is noted from 12N to 16N between 46W and 55W.

...ITCZ/MONSOON TROUGH...

The monsoon trough extends from the W coast of Africa near 14N17W
to 10N20W to 11N35W. The ITCZ continues from 11N35W to 11N45W to
10N55W to 12N60W. Scattered moderate convection was noted within
180 to 240 nm S of the monsoon trough/ITCZ between 25W and 40W.

...THE GULF OF MEXICO...

Multilayered cloudiness is increasing over the southeastern Gulf
of Mexico in advance of hurricane Irma. Surface observations
indicate NE winds are increasing over the Gulf E of 90W. Buoys
reports indicated seas are building to 7 to 9 ft over the region.
WSR-88D data from Key West shows bands of squalls extending from
the W coast of Florida S of Fort Myers to the N coast of Cuba
spreading NW. Patches of low clouds with pockets of shower
activity were noted elsewhere over the Gulf with the shower
activity focused along the coast of Mexico near Tampico. This
activity was near a surface trough which extended from 27N96W to
22N95W. Convection associated with the former T.D. Katia moved
inland over Mexico and is weakening. The potential for additional
locally heavy rainfall exists for portions of the Sierra Madre as
the remnants of Katia push further inland tonight and Sunday.

...THE CARIBBEAN SEA...

Hurricane Irma has emerged off the north coast of Cuba now moving
NW. Bands of strong convection are over sweeping over portions of
central Cuba producing very heavy rainfall and flash flooding.
Convective bands extend southward in the Caribbean to 19N. A large
area of scattered but weakening showers and thunderstorms were
noted over the central Caribbean Sea between 68W and 74W
streaming northward over portions of Haiti and the Dominican
Republic. Hurricane Jose is brushing by the northern Leeward
Islands with outer feeder bands sweeping over Antigua, Barbuda and
Anguilla. Outside of the influence of Irma, a light to moderate
sub-normal trade wind regime prevails over most of the Caribbean
as the pressure gradient to the south of Irma and Jose remains
weak. Seas outside the influence of Hurricanes Irma and Jose are
generally in the 3-5 ft range over the eastern Caribbean, and 2-4
ft over the western Caribbean.

...HISPANIOLA...

Scattered to numerous showers and thunderstorms are streaming
northward from the Caribbean across Haiti and the western
Dominican Republic. This low level moisture feed will gradually
move west of the island on Sunday as Hurricane Irma moves further
away from the area.

...THE ATLANTIC OCEAN...

Please see the special features section above for information
concerning Hurricanes Irma and Jose. Besides Hurricanes Irma and
T.S.Jose, gentle to moderate winds and seas in the 5-7 ft range
prevail. Seas over the extreme western north Atlantic waters are
in the 7-10 foot range as a result of swell generated by
Hurricane Irma. These seas will increase on Sunday as Hurricane
Irma is forecast to move northward along the Florida west coast
and the large wind field affects the western Atlantic. Otherwise,
a 1032 mb Azores high is centered near 42N33W with ridging
extending to the E Atlantic. A surface trough extended from
32N45W to 26N44W. Moderate to fresh trades are evident in
satellite derived wind data between the monsoon trough/ITCZ and
25N between 20W and 50W.
